  • There is a known battery issue, but this has been 'normalised' with the new Nougat 7.0 update which was rolling out last week.
    I got this a few months ago for $169 from Target, and it was free to unlock online via their online unlocking tool (unlock.vodafone.com). Just select 'purchased from Vodafone' during the prompts and the code will appear for free.
    This is a good budget branded phone, and the battery life is now much improved, and is acceptable on Nougat (a full normal working day with calls and some social media and web browsing).
